atomic16 Posted September 11, 2007 Report Share Posted September 11, 2007 So I was installing windows xp on a dell 4300, I was basically done when suddenly the monitor went black and said it can't display the content (dell E207WFP), anyways, I tried some other old 15" dell monitor lcd, same problem. I am repairing the installation now, but I have no idea how to fix the problem if I can't see the screen. I have other computers at my disposal, but since I have no idea how far along the setup is (it is close to done, I think just setting up the accounts left). Please Help! Scarecrow Man Posted September 11, 2007 Report Share Posted September 11, 2007 It may be using an invalid refresh rate for your monitor or video card. If you have a CRT monitor you may want to try that, or even try a video card if you have one. At leas that way you can get in and set the refresh rate lower then test the original setup.I find 60Hz - 70Hz is supported by 99% of hardware.
